This actually isn’t true. I bet we could come to a consensus pretty easily.
Use a universal joystick mounting plate for Sanwa/Seimitsu compatibility.
Drop the Sanwa quick disconnects. Many users prefer Seimitsu buttons.
Use a common ground PCB with better placement for additional PCBs.
We prefer USB B or another connector for a more solid connection.
The button and bat compartment is clever but pointless. We would rather have room for mods.
Bonus: You don’t have to use eight face buttons. Using six would differentiate you from the competition and appeal to our core crowd. Here is an example of six buttons on a retail stick.
